If you withdraw from UC San Diego, you may be eligible for a partial or full refund of prepaid fees, depending on the: Effective date of your departure (to be indicated by your college) Absence of other University debts; Schedule of refunds Remember, the deadline for a 'W' grade is Friday of 9th week. We advise you to drop courses before the 4th week deadline if at all possible. If however you find yourself considering dropping a class between the 5th and 9th weeks, please come see an ERC Academic Counselor to discuss the impact on your future options in retaking the course.

NEW YORK, Feb. 18, 2023 /PRNew...UC San Diego's Enrollment and Registration Calendar is your go-to reference for important dates like quarter schedules, billing and registration deadlines, ...Students can use the UCSD GPA calculator as a resource; To drop a class, students must submit an EASy request. If a class is dropped by Friday of Week 4 at 11:59 PM, it will not appear on the transcript. If a class is dropped after the Friday of Week 4 deadline between then and Friday of week 9, it will appear on the transcript with a 'W' grade.Computer Science and Engineering (CSE) courses are in high demand at UC San Diego. Email us. [email protected] / [email protected]. Phone support. Phone: + (066) 0760 0260 / + (057) 0760 0560Nov 7, 2022 · Log onto WebReg and select the correct enrollment term. On your list of enrolled classes, click the Change button next to the class you want to modify. To change a grading option, select the radio button next to "Letter" or "Pass/ No Pass" to indicate your grading option choice. To change number of units, if this option is available, click on ...
